I've been digging into Rust/Python interop recently using https://github.com/PyO3/pyo3 and maturin, and this points to an interesting migration strategy; PyO3 makes it quite easy to write a Python module in Rust, or even call back and forth between them, so you could gradually move code from Python to Rust. A migration path to full-Rust might be:
1. Incrementally replace all your fast-path C/C++ code with Rust, still having Python call these compiled modules. End-state: You now have a Python/Rust project instead of Python/C/C++.
2. Gradually grow the surface area of your Rust packages, moving logic from Python into Rust. Your existing Python tests can still run, and your existing entrypoints are the same Python.
3. At some point, you presumably need to cut over the entrypoint layer (the API?) to use pure Rust, instead of Python. This should be a much less scary migration since both versions are calling into the same underlying Rust library code. Depending on your architecture, if you have an API Gateway you can split your service backends to migrate one endpoint at a time to the new Rust API service, while keeping the old Python API service around to fail back to. (They are using k8s so you can do this with your Ingress for example).
